## Tuning

The receipt mailer (Almsgate) batches donation receipts and sends through the Thornquay relay. On-call: if the queue backs up, resist the urge to crank batch size — the relay rate-limits per connection, and bigger batches just mean bigger retries. Scale worker count first, then shorten the flush interval. Dedupe window must stay longer than the retry horizon or donors get duplicate receipts, which generates tickets. All knobs live in one place and are read at worker start. Current production values follow.

tuning table, kajop-yafof:
QUOTAS = {
    "wenath": 10,
    "ulaael": 5,
}

## Dedup sweep — CustMerge

If duplicate-rate alert fires on Lanternfold's customer table, run the merge pass manually. Check that the nightly fingerprint job finished first; if it didn't, dedup will produce false merges. Scale the worker pool to 4, no higher — the match service rate-limits hard. Dry-run first, diff the merge plan, then commit. Rollback window is 24h via the tombstone log. The merge endpoint on dedup-svc requires authentication. Use the key below.

API key for bageg-kajef: vxb2-ss

Runbook: Pennywhistle notification fan-out backpressure. When the fan-out workers fall behind, the outbox table balloons and delivery latency spikes — you'll see it first in the Dovetail queue-depth graph. Don't just scale workers; check whether a single noisy tenant is flooding the topic, and throttle them via the tenant config first. If you do scale, bump FANOUT_WORKERS in the deploy env, redeploy, and watch for drain within ten minutes. The workers authenticate to the broker with a credential set on the next line of the env file.

env line for tagaf-yahif: LEDGER_TOKEN29=a7e22fd0ee7d43436e62c1c3439fb

Hey plugin folks, welcome aboard! Quick heads-up: the Wavelet SDK has a known websocket reconnect bug where stale tokens cause a silent drop after resume. Until the fix ships, your plugin should force a fresh handshake on reconnect. Testing this needs access to the sandbox relay, which is sealed. The recovery passphrase you'll need is directly below.

strongbox words: druvan-lamys-eliius-jorax-istox-soreth-ulays-gilix-ralix-oliiel-norwyn-casvan-praius